✦ Synopsis


Co 3 O 4 nanotubes, nanorods, and nanoparticles are used as the anode materials of lithium-ion batteries. The results show that the Co 3 O 4 nanotubes prepared by a porous-alumina-template method display high discharge capacity and superior cycling reversibility. Furthermore, Co 3 O 4 nanotubes exhibit excellent sensitivity to hydrogen and alcohol, owing to their hollow, nanostructured character.
